As a solo traveller I always tried to get a seat at the back of the 747 (once smoking sections were eliminated) as you could have a window seat with only one person between myself & the aisle, and there was also space for luggage at the side of the seat. I always lived in hope that others wouldn't want to sit at the back & leave the seat next to me free - that didn't always work. I actually don't mind a noisier aircraft as it masks other noises (sniffing, chewing, etc) that I find annoying. The problem with the back of the 747 is ventilation on the ground - awful when the APU is working & even worse when it isn't.
